Я пытаюсь разработать взаимодействие, которое я разработал, где html-элемент подвергается Y-шкале (масштабируется по высоте) во время щепотки, так что высота элемента становится расстоянием между двумя пальцами, связанными с жестом. Вы знаете, как это сделать? Возможно, без плагина?
Я попытался сделать это с двумя плагинами. Подробнее о первой попытке, позже. />//pinchZoom is the distance between the two fingers involved in the pinch
var pinchIn = null;
var dist = null;
$('.pinch').swipe({
pinchIn:function(event, direction, distance, duration, fingerCount, pinchZoom){
dist = null;
},
pinchOut:function(event, direction, distance, duration, fingerCount, pinchZoom){
dist = null;
},
pinchStatus:function(event, phase, direction, distance, duration, fingerCount, pinchZoom){
if(dist != null){
if(dist > pinchZoom){
pinchIn = true;
}
else{
pinchIn = false;
}
dist = pinchZoom;
if(pinchIn === true){
console.log("pinching in");
}
else{
console.log("pinching out");
}
}
else{
dist = pinchZoom;
}
},
fingers:2,
pinchThreshold:0
});
< /code>
Вот что я сделал первой попыткой. Я получил это работа, но когда я объединил его со своим сайтом, он внезапно не сработал. Я успешно выполнил его отдельно, кроме сайта, в котором мне нужно работать. Здесь он работает над классом. Полярная (изображения), попытайтесь зажать на них, и они опускаются вниз и зажимают их. Однако, когда я применяю такой же JS на сайте, на сайте, на котором он нужен для работы, он внезапно не работает. Все зависимости есть. Нет ошибок. Также прокрутка несколько препятствует (сложно делать на сенсорных устройствах) для некоторого первого сезона. Это тот же тот же код, который применяется к классу .datacard (белые прямоугольники под заголовком), но не работая.>
Подробнее здесь: https://stackoverflow.com/questions/205 ... -pinch-out
Запустить JS в укол; Запустите разные JS ⇐ Jquery
Программирование на jquery
1753290120
Anonymous
Я пытаюсь разработать взаимодействие, которое я разработал, где html-элемент подвергается Y-шкале (масштабируется по высоте) во время щепотки, так что высота элемента становится расстоянием между двумя пальцами, связанными с жестом. Вы знаете, как это сделать? Возможно, без плагина?
Я попытался сделать это с двумя плагинами. Подробнее о первой попытке, позже. />//pinchZoom is the distance between the two fingers involved in the pinch
var pinchIn = null;
var dist = null;
$('.pinch').swipe({
pinchIn:function(event, direction, distance, duration, fingerCount, pinchZoom){
dist = null;
},
pinchOut:function(event, direction, distance, duration, fingerCount, pinchZoom){
dist = null;
},
pinchStatus:function(event, phase, direction, distance, duration, fingerCount, pinchZoom){
if(dist != null){
if(dist > pinchZoom){
pinchIn = true;
}
else{
pinchIn = false;
}
dist = pinchZoom;
if(pinchIn === true){
console.log("pinching in");
}
else{
console.log("pinching out");
}
}
else{
dist = pinchZoom;
}
},
fingers:2,
pinchThreshold:0
});
< /code>
Вот что я сделал первой попыткой. Я получил это работа, но когда я объединил его со своим сайтом, он внезапно не сработал. Я успешно выполнил его отдельно, кроме сайта, в котором мне нужно работать. Здесь он работает над классом. Полярная (изображения), попытайтесь зажать на них, и они опускаются вниз и зажимают их. Однако, когда я применяю такой же JS на сайте, на сайте, на котором он нужен для работы, он внезапно не работает. Все зависимости есть. Нет ошибок. Также прокрутка несколько препятствует (сложно делать на сенсорных устройствах) для некоторого первого сезона. Это тот же тот же код, который применяется к классу .datacard (белые прямоугольники под заголовком), но не работая.>
Подробнее здесь: [url]https://stackoverflow.com/questions/20506787/run-js-on-pinch-in-run-different-js-on-pinch-out[/url]
Ответить
1 сообщение
• Страница 1 из 1
Перейти
- Кемерово-IT
- ↳ Javascript
- ↳ C#
- ↳ JAVA
- ↳ Elasticsearch aggregation
- ↳ Python
- ↳ Php
- ↳ Android
- ↳ Html
- ↳ Jquery
- ↳ C++
- ↳ IOS
- ↳ CSS
- ↳ Excel
- ↳ Linux
- ↳ Apache
- ↳ MySql
- Детский мир
- Для души
- ↳ Музыкальные инструменты даром
- ↳ Печатная продукция даром
- Внешняя красота и здоровье
- ↳ Одежда и обувь для взрослых даром
- ↳ Товары для здоровья
- ↳ Физкультура и спорт
- Техника - даром!
- ↳ Автомобилистам
- ↳ Компьютерная техника
- ↳ Плиты: газовые и электрические
- ↳ Холодильники
- ↳ Стиральные машины
- ↳ Телевизоры
- ↳ Телефоны, смартфоны, плашеты
- ↳ Швейные машинки
- ↳ Прочая электроника и техника
- ↳ Фототехника
- Ремонт и интерьер
- ↳ Стройматериалы, инструмент
- ↳ Мебель и предметы интерьера даром
- ↳ Cантехника
- Другие темы
- ↳ Разное даром
- ↳ Давай меняться!
- ↳ Отдам\возьму за копеечку
- ↳ Работа и подработка в Кемерове
- ↳ Давай с тобой поговорим...
Мобильная версия